I like to play the most popular horror game called Slender. It is a game where you are a little girl trapped in the forest encircled my a circular fence and all you have is a flashlight. You have to find 8 pages with warnings on them before Slender Man gets you. Slender Man is a very tall and long-limbed person with a white face with no eyes, mouth, or nose and he wears a suit with a tie and has black tentacles that come out of his back.
